    Casualisation: here to stay? The modern university and its divided workforce.

    Published: 06 Mar, 2011
    Tags: casual academic, Robyn May, casual

    Using previously unreleased data from the industry superannuation fund, Unisuper, Robyn shows that the twin pressures of an ageing workforce, and a government push to have 40% of 25-34 year olds with a degree by 2025, requires a fresh approach to the empl
